﻿.main-footer,
          .content-wrapper{
              margin-left:50px;
          }
       
           @media (min-width: 768px) {
             .sidebar-mini.sidebar-collapse .main-header .navbar {
                   margin-left: 50px;
              }
          }
           
          @media (min-width: 768px) {
              .sidebar-mini.sidebar-collapse .main-header .logo {
                   width: 250px!important; 
              }
              .sidebar-mini.sidebar-collapse .main-header .navbar {
                    margin-left: 0px !important;
             }           
              .sidebar-mini.sidebar-collapse .sidebar-menu>li{
                  position:inherit;
              }
          }
          @media (max-width: 767px)
            {
          .sidebar-open .content-wrapper, .sidebar-open .right-side, .sidebar-open .main-footer {
              -webkit-transform: none;
              -ms-transform: none;
              -o-transform: none;
              transform: none;
             }
           .content-wrapper{
                  margin-left:0px;
             }
        }
          @media (min-width: 1200px) {
              .sidebar-mini.sidebar-collapse .sidebar-menu > li > .treeview-menu {
                  top: inherit !important;
                  position:absolute!important;
              }
              
              .sidebar-mini.sidebar-collapse .sidebar-menu > li:hover > a > span {
                  display: block !important;
              }


              .sidebar-mini.sidebar-collapse .sidebar-menu > li:hover > a > span {
                  display: block !important;
                  min-width: 200px !important;
              }

              .sidebar-mini.sidebar-collapse .sidebar-menu > li:hover > ul.treeview-menu {
                  min-width: 200px;
                  opacity: 0.9;
              }

              .sidebar-mini.sidebar-collapse .sidebar {
                  padding-top: 10px;
              }

              .sidebar-collapse .sidebar-menu-div:hover .sidebar-menu li.treeview ul.treeview-menu {
                  max-height: 305px;
                  overflow: hidden !important;
              }
          }
          .treeview-menu{
              overflow-x:hidden !important;
          }body {
}
